** A milder example in ''[[Recap/TintinTheBlueLotus The Blue Lotus]]'': Thompson & Thomson are reluctantly sent to arrest Tinin Tintin in Manchuria, bearing a warrant in Chinese that neither of them can read. When they present the warrant to the local police superintendent, the man reads it, then roars with laughter and has the Thompsons thrown out of the station, and tells Tintin he is free to go. Outside, Tintin's friend Chang explains that he switched the warrant with a paper he wrote himself, reading, ''"In case you haven't noticed, we are lunatics and this proves it."''

* An [[UrbanLegends Urban Legend]] from the late days of WWII Berlin, when food was getting scarce, has it that a young boy was paid to deliver an envelope to a butcher shop, after being told strictly not to open it himself. The boy got curious and suspiscious, suspicious, and opened it anyway. It contained a note with only one sentence: "[[HumanResources Here is the veal.]]"
